Mmoexp Diablo 4: Second Expansion Delayed Until 2026
At the recent DICE Las Vegas conference, Blizzard dropped a significant announcement that has shifted expectations for Diablo 4's future content. Following the release of its first expansion, Vessel of Hatred, in October 2024, the studio confirmed that Diablo 4's next major expansion won't arrive until 2026. This news signals a longer-than-anticipated wait for fans eagerly anticipating fresh, large-scale content to expand the game's dark and immersive world. For an action RPG as beloved and continuously evolving as Diablo 4, expansion releases have always been a focal point for keeping the player base engaged and the gameplay experience fresh. The initial hope from many was that Blizzard would maintain a steady, roughly annual cadence of expansions, each bringing new stories, classes, and mechanics to deepen the gameplay loop.
